AccuSort
========

AccuSort is a Python package that sorts image PDF files into segregated folders based on the accuracy of PN numbers detected in the image and the file name.

Installation
------------

1. Run the `export_variables.sh` script on Mac or Linux, and the corresponding batch file on Windows in the terminal or command prompt.
2. Install AccuSort using pip:
   ```
   pip install accusort
   ```

Usage
-----

1. In your teminal/command prompt, Navigate to the directory containing the image master folder (the folder containing the image sub-folders).
2. Run the following command to sort the images:
   ```
   accusort <image_master_folder_name>
   ```
3. The script saves the segragated folders in the respective subfolders of images.
